Voltaggio Brothers: The Website For Food Lovers (also simply called Voltaggio Brothers) is a social network and interactive online production starring Michael and Bryan Voltaggio, the winner and runner-up of the sixth season of Top Chef respectively. The series will focus showcasing the types of foods the brothers specialize in and what they would make at a restaurant, a contrast to the bizarre ingredients and restraints on Top Chef.

The Website launched on December 9, 2009, and videos began being posted on January 4, 2010.
